THE Public Complaints Commission (PCC), established in 1975, was envisioned to restore the dignity of man through the enforcement of the rule of law and protection of the individual, organization against administrative injustice. In this interview, the commissioner in charge of the commission in Edo State, Felix Alari, speaks on the mandate of the PCC.

The axiom that a man’s life is defined by the choices he makes, found practical expression in our today’s story. The import of the maxim manifested in Chief Omochiere Aisagbonhi, President/C.E.O. of Omais Investment Nigeria Limited. At periods when he had not attained the age of consent, life left him with mean choices. Rather than sulking when he was sent out of his home at 13, it was taken as a challenge to build a better future for himself. Hence, his journey to Benin, where he rented an apartment at that age while working as a petrol attendant.
